Real-time Data Prefetching Algorithm Based on Sequential Patternmining in Cloud Environment

In cloud computing, data access delay becomes the leading factor that affects the QoS. Data prefetching is an effective technology for hiding data access delay in cloud computing environment. This paper proposes a Real-time Data Prefetching algorithm based on sequential pattern mining to hidden the...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Jiazheng Li, Shaochun Wu
Format: Tagungsbericht
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:In cloud computing, data access delay becomes the leading factor that affects the QoS. Data prefetching is an effective technology for hiding data access delay in cloud computing environment. This paper proposes a Real-time Data Prefetching algorithm based on sequential pattern mining to hidden the data access delay. First, it uses sequential pattern mining algorithm to extract user access patterns from user's historical accesses records. Second, according to users' access patterns predicts related data object of the data object on demand as a candidate prefetching data set. Finally, according to slackness value of related data objects, they are prefetched to local data nodes. Experiments results showed that this algorithm can effectively reduce the network overhead in data transmission and avoids excessive prefetching.
DOI:10.1109/ICICEE.2012.276